Young protesters raising their fists as the walk past a wall on which a drawing of a flying pigeon is graffitied in the popular and tough neighborhood of Hay Ettadhamen which is one of the most populated cities in Tunis, during a protest march heading towards Bardo city in Tunis, to protest against the police brutality, the marginalization and the economic and social crisis in the country. Protesters had also demanded the release of youths arrested by the police during the latest nightly protests where they had clashed with the security forces. Security forces prevented them from demonstrating in front of the building of the Assembly of the Representatives of the People (ARP) (Tunisian Parliament) in Bardo. Tunisia, January 26, 2021.

Queen Sofia of spain attends the traditional thanksgiving to Medinaceli on March 06, 2020 in Madrid, Spain. On the first Friday of March there is a tradition to kiss the feet of Cristo de Medinaceli sculpture to show devotion. Following instructions from the Cartagena Bishop, the congregation are not to kiss or touch the sculpture and exchanged the gesture by bowing their heads.

Mudras (hand gestures) used in Indian classical dance, Buddhist meditation and yoga on the Canyon Wall in terminal 3 of Indira Gandhi International Airport in Delhi, India. Each hand (mudra) is around 9ft high and surrounded by six hundred and twenty three concave and convex aluminum discs in total on the wall. Terminal 3 is the 24th largest building in the world and 8th largest passenger terminal.
